On Sat, Sep 05, 2020 at 03:32:22PM +0200, Jonathan Neuschäfer wrote:
> This EC is found in e-book readers of multiple brands (e.g. Kobo,
> Tolino), and is typically implemented as a TI MSP430 microcontroller.
> 
> It controls different functions of the system, such as power on/off,
> RTC, PWM for the backlight. The exact functionality provided can vary
> between boards.

> For reference, here is the binding in text form:
> 
>   Netronix Embedded Controller
> 
>   This EC is found in e-book readers of multiple brands (e.g. Kobo, Tolino), and
>   is typically implemented as a TI MSP430 microcontroller.
> 
> 
>   Required properties:
>   - compatible: should be "netronix,ntxec"
>   - reg: The I2C address of the EC
> 
>   Optional properties:
>   - system-power-controller:
>     See Documentation/devicetree/bindings/power/power-controller.txt
>   - interrupts or interrupts-extended
>   - interrupt-controller
>   - #interrupt-cells: Should be 1
> 
>   Optional subnodes:
> 
>   Sub-nodes are identified by their compatible string.
> 
>    compatible string              | description
>   --------------------------------|--------------------------------------
>    netronix,ntxec-pwm             | PWM (used for backlight)
>    netronix,ntxec-rtc             | real time clock
> 
> 
>   Example:
> 
>   &i2c3 {
>   	pinctrl-names = "default";
>   	pinctrl-0 = <&pinctrl_i2c3>;
>   	status = "okay";
> 
>   	ec: embedded-controller@43 {
>   		pinctrl-names = "default";
>   		pinctrl-0 = <&pinctrl_ntxec>;
> 
>   		compatible = "netronix,ntxec";
>   		reg = <0x43>;
>   		system-power-controller;
>   		interrupt-parent = <&gpio4>;
>   		interrupts = <11 IRQ_TYPE_EDGE_FALLING>;
>   		interrupt-controller;
>   		#interrupt-cells = <1>;
> 
>   		pwm {
>   			compatible = "netronix,ntxec-pwm";
>   			#pwm-cells = <2>;
>   		};
> 
>   		rtc {
>   			compatible = "netronix,ntxec-rtc";
>   			interrupts-extended = <&ec 15>;
>   			interrupt-names = "alarm";
>   		};
>   	};
>   };
